We monitored seven resident (three males and four females) and six dispersing subadult Eurasian lynx from to in a population that was re-introduced to the Swiss Jura Mountains in the early 1970s. Home-range areas of the neighbouring adults were 71–281 km2, and significant core areas 34–252 km2. Males occupied significantly larger areas than females. Home-range overlap was 9% for neighbouring males and 3%) for females. Core areas of males did touch, but those of females were clearly separated. Each male's home range covered those of one or two females. Population density was 0.94 lynx/100 km2 for resident animals. Pre-dispersal mortality was estimated to be 50%. Juveniles dispersed from their mothers' home area at the age of 10 months. Of six monitored subadults. only one survived the first year of independence. Human-caused mortality (traffic accidents. illegal killing) was high. This was also the case among resident adults. This might be a threat to the long-term survival of the reintroduced population.  相似文献

The Sloth bear ( Melursus ursinus ), which is endemic to the Indian subcontinent and Sri Lanka, has declined in numbers in many areas in recent years probably as the result of over-killing and habitat alteration. In the 544 km2 Royal Chitawan National Park in the Nepal terai, we estimated there were a minimum of 55 bears or a crude density of 0˙1/km2. During peak concentrations in the lowlying riverine forest/tall grass habitat in March, the ecological density was 0˙5/km2.
Cubs still with their mothers comprised 24 % of the 161 bears classified between December 1972 and November 1975. Females comprised 48% of the adults classified. Average size of 24 litters was 1˙6 (1–2). Seventy-two per cent of the observations were of lone individuals. Three (an adult female with two cubs), was the largest group of bears seen. The only extended social group observed was the female-young unit although newly independent siblings may remain together for a short time. Maternal relations, adult interactions, tree marking, ranging, feeding and anti-predatory behaviour are described.
Examination of 139 droppings showed that these bears fed on at least 17 different fruits (47% occurrence), flowers, grass, honey, and six different insects (52% occurrence). Fruits were an important food from March to June with individual species predominating throughout their fruiting season. Termites, including Odontotermes obesus , were in the diet for most of the year. The Sloth bear was not observed preying on mammals and according to other observers, only rarely feeds on carrion. The ecological basis for selected aspects of Sloth bear biology and behaviour is discussed.  相似文献

The territorial system of kob antelopes in the Comoé National Park, Côte d'Ivoire, was studied from March 1993 until April 1997. Whereas size and shape of territories remained constant between 1993 and 1994, the number of territories decreased from 1994 onwards. A decline of the population density probably led to the decline in territory numbers and also to variations in size and shape of the remaining territories. The decline of kob numbers is the result of heavy poaching in the study area. Whereas a lekking system was present in the study area prior to 1975 when the population density was approximately 14.4 kobs/km2, males switched to the resource defence territorial system present today after the population density decreased to 12.5/km2 in 1993 and finally to 2.3/km2 in 1997. Compared to other research areas with higher population densities, territories in the Comoé National Park are larger, almost all adult males are capable to defend a territory, fights over territories are rare and loss of territory tenureship is almost exclusively due to the death of the territorial male. We suggest that those differences can all be related to the low population density in the study area.  相似文献

Habitat quality is typically inferred by assuming a direct relationship between consumer density and resource abundance, although it has been suggested that consumer fitness may be a more accurate measure of habitat quality. We examined density vs. fitness-based measures of habitat quality for lions in the Serengeti National Park, Tanzania. A 40-year average of female reproductive success (yearling cubs per female) was best explained by proximity to river confluences, whereas patterns of productivity (yearling cubs per km2) and adult female density (individuals per km2) were associated with more general measures of habitat quality and areas of shelter in poor habitat. This suggests that density may not accurately distinguish between high-quality 'source' areas and low-quality sites that merely provide refuges for effectively non-reproductive individuals. Our results indicate that density may be a misleading indicator of real estate value, particularly for populations that do not conform to an ideal free distribution.  相似文献

Four aerial survey projects were conducted between 1977 and 1986 to determine the abundance, density and distribution of West Indian manatees (Trichechus manatus), in the northern Banana River, Kennedy Space Center, Florida. Manatee density and distribution within selected portions of the 78.5 km2 study area were determined. Peak numbers of manatees occurred in spring of each year. The maximum counts increased from 56 in 1978 to 297 in 1986. Manatee abundance was lowest in the winter of each year. Mean density per flight increased from 0.52 manatees/km2 in 1977–78 to 2.73/km2 in 1984–86. This increase may reflect increases in the east coast population or shifts in the population distribution. Distributional changes were observed in the study area through time, with a lower percentage of manatees occurring in industrial areas and a correspondingly higher percentage of manatees in nonindustrial areas by 1985.  相似文献

This is the first study in Argentine waters on the abundance of the threatened Franciscana dolphin, Pontoporia blainvillei . During 2003–2004 we carried out 17 aerial surveys using line transect sampling methodology. We observed 101 Franciscanas in 71 sightings. In northern areas density was estimated at 0.106 individual/km2. Density was lower in southern areas (0.055/km2) and declined with depth beyond 30-m isobaths (0.05/km2). A correction factor for submerged dolphins was applied to density and then extrapolated to the strip between the coastline and the 30-m isobath. Abundance in the northern area was estimated at 8,279 (4,904–13,960) individuals, while in the southern area it was estimated at 5,896 (1,928–17,999) individuals. Considering an annual mortality of about 500–800 individuals, about 3.5%–5.6% of the stock may be removed each year by the fishery and over the 2% recommended by the International Whaling Commission (IWC) and may not be sustainable by the population. Higher densities in coastal areas make Franciscanas more vulnerable to coastal fishing camps, which increased mortality in recent years. A remarkable finding was that while density decreases to the south, values of catch per unit effort (CPUE) increases, indicating different catchability of dolphins between areas.  相似文献

The density of Brazilian tapirs ( Tapirus terrestris) was studied in the northeastern part of the Pantanal wetlands of Brazil using two simultaneous and independent methods: (1) systematic camera trapping combined with capture–recapture analysis, with camera traps spaced 1 km apart and distributed over 54 km2; and (2) line-transect sampling using an array of 12 linear transects, from 3.8 to 7.2 km long, covering the principal open and forest habitat types across the entire 1063 km2 SESC Pantanal Reserve. The two methods yielded conservative density estimates of 0.58 ± 0.11 tapirs/km2 (camera trapping) and 0.55 (95% CI 0.30–1.01) tapirs/km2 (line transects). The study suggests that certain Pantanal habitats and sites can sustain relatively high population densities of tapirs when these animals are protected from hunting. Further testing of the camera-trapping methodology as applied to tapirs is required, particularly focusing on extending the survey period. As it represents a relatively rapid method for estimating population density, in comparison to line-transect surveys, and as it generates information simultaneously on multiple species that are conservation priorities, we recommend that camera-trapping surveys be applied more widely across a variety of Pantanal habitats and land-use categories in order to confirm the value of the vast 140,000 km2 wilderness region for this vulnerable species.  相似文献

Between 1991 and 1993, Alaska harbor porpoise ( Phocoena phocoena ) abundance was investigated during aerial surveys throughout much of the coastal and offshore waters from Bristol Bay in the eastern Bering Sea to Dixon Entrance in Southeast Alaska. Line-transect methodology was used, and only those observations made during optimal conditions were analyzed. Survey data indicated densities of 4.48 groups/100 km2, or approximately 3,531 harbor porpoises (95% C. I. 2,206-5,651) in Bristol Bay and 0.54 groups/100 km2, or 136 harbor porpoises (95% C. I. 11-1,645) for Cook Inlet. Efforts off Kodiak Island resulted in densities of 1.85 groups/100 km2, or an abundance estimate of 740 (95% C. I. 259-2,115). Surveys off the south side of the Alaska Peninsula found densities of 2.03 groups/100 km2 and an abundance estimate of 551 (95% C. I. 423-719). Surveys of offshore waters from Prince William Sound to Dixon Entrance yielded densities of 4.02 groups/100 km2 and an abundance estimate of 3,982 (95% C. I. 2,567-6,177). Combining all years and areas yielded an uncorrected density estimate of 3.82 porpoises per 100 km2, resulting in an abundance estimate of 8,940 porpoises (CV = 13.8%) with a 95% confidence interval of 6,746-11,848. Using correction factors from other studies to adjust for animals missed by observers, the total number of Alaska harbor porpoises is probably three times this number.  相似文献

The spatial organization of the rare Ethiopian wolf ( Canis simensis ) was studied in the Afroalpine heathlands of Bale Mountains National Park, southern Ethiopia, between 1988 and 1992. Nineteen animals were radio-tracked, 48 ear-tagged and 64 others recognized by coat patterns and observed directly. Dry season (October—March) home ranges of resident wolves covered between 2 and 15 km2. The ranges of adult males were slightly larger than those of females, and subadults' home ranges were slightly smaller than those of adults. The population density of the wolves was correlated with prey biomass. In optimal habitat, wolves lived in packs of 3—13 adults (mean 5.9 wolves > 1year old) containing several close-kin males; adult sex ratio favoured males 1.88: 1 and combined pack home ranges averaged 6.0km2. In an area of lower prey productivity, wolves lived in pairs or small groups (mean 2.7), adult sex ratio was 1:1 and home ranges averaged 13.4 km2.
Home ranges overlapped extensively (mean 85%) between members of the same pack. Four to seven percent of the population was additionally composed of non-resident females, inhabiting larger ranges (mean 11.1 km2). Home ranges of neighbouring packs were largely discrete, forming a tessellating mosaic of packs occupying all available habitat. Pack home ranges were stable in time, drifting only during major pack readjustment after the disappearance of a pack or significant demographic changes. Ethiopian wolf home ranges were smaller than would be expected for a carnivore of its size and sociality, presumably as a result of the high rodent productivity of the Afroalpine ecosystem.  相似文献

The white-nosed coati, Nasua narica , is a common Neotropical carnivore with a social structure of band-living adult females and solitary adult males. A coati population on Barro Colorado Island, Panama, was studied over a four-year period by mark-recapture, radiotelemetry. and direct observation of habituated individuals. The population density was approximately 51.5 individuals/km2 and the sex ratio was 1:1. Band size varied from six to 26 individuals (mean = 15.3) with extensive fluctuation within and between years. Mean foraging group size was smaller (7.2 individuals) than population group size, and fluctuated with food availability, synchronous parturition, and the emigration of mature males. Mean home-range size of six bands was 0.33 km2, and ranges of adjacent bands overlapped from 0–66%. One band fissioned during the study; however, the resulting bands did not disperse from the original home range. Seven adult males had a mean home-range size of 0.37 km2, each extensively overlapping the home ranges of several other males. Observations of 10 adult males whose natal bands were known indicate that when males disperse they do not simultaneously leave the band's home range. Rather, their home ranges remain within or broadly overlapping those of their natal bands. This dispersal pattern is unusual within the order Carnivora.  相似文献

Preliminary population density estimates are presented for a recently discovered population of the Sokoke scops owl Otus ireneae in the lowlands of the East Usambara mountains, Tanzania. Calling birds were mapped at two sites totalling 6·3 km2. Approximate densities were 3–4 territories/km2 in Kwamgumi Forest Reserve and <1·5 territories/km2 in Manga Forest Reserve, a much more heavily logged site. Densities in prime habitat in Arabuko‐Sokoke forest, Kenya, the only other locality for the species, exceed seven territories/km2. The total population in the East Usambaras cannot be calculated, but it is probably markedly smaller than in Arabuko‐Sokoke. Suggestions for more precise surveys are made.  相似文献

Introduced hedgehogs Erinaceus europaeus are a known threat to ground-nesting birds on many islands. Spring hedgehog density and sex ratio were measured over a 5-year period at four plots on the 315 km2 Hebridean island of South Uist. The mean instantaneous density on the sandy-soiled machair plots (31.8 hedgehogs km−2, se 2.95) was over twice that on the peaty-soiled blackland plots (15.4 hedgehogs km−2, se 3.46), a difference reflecting the amount of preferred foraging habitat (mainly pasture). Plot population densities fluctuated approximately in unison. Year-to-year density changes were strongly correlated with temperature in the preceding winter and previous year's spring/summer, indicating that warmer conditions promote both survival and breeding success. The mean spring sex ratio of sub-adults (animals born in the previous calendar year) was not significantly different from 1M:1F. However, the 1.8M:1F ratio observed for adults was significantly male biased, probably a result of female mortality associated with rearing young. The study estimates that in an average year the South Uist hedgehog population numbers c . 2750 (95% confidence limit±800) adults and sub-adults and these produce around 3000 young. Compared with the native range, hedgehog densities on South Uist are shown to be unusually high, probably because their natural predators are absent. High hedgehog densities have led directly to high rates of egg predation of ground-nesting shorebirds and subsequent declines in bird populations. The results suggest that over the past 20 years egg losses have become more severe and control of hedgehogs more difficult because climate warming has resulted in generally more favourable conditions for hedgehogs on the islands.  相似文献

Western Sandpipers Calidris mauri are the most numerous shorebird species in the San Francisco Bay estuary during winter. A sample of 106 Western Sandpipers was captured in mist nets and radio-marked with 1-g transmitters to examine their wintering site fidelity and movements. Differences in distances moved, home range extent and core area size were examined by age, sex, season, site, time of day and tide. All birds remained in the south San Francisco Bay region during winter and exhibited strong site fidelity, with a mean home range of 22.0 km2 or only 8% of the study area. First-year birds had larger home ranges (26.6 ± 3.6 km2) than adults (17.2 ± 2.5 km2) in winter, but home range sizes of males and females were not significantly different in any period. Home range sizes were similar between seasons, but core areas were smaller in spring (6.3 ± 1.2 km2) than in early (9.6 ± 4.0 km2) or late (11.6 ± 1.6 km2) winter. Movements and home range size were similar for radio-marked birds located during day and night. The high degree of regional and local site fidelity demonstrated that the mixture of natural mud fiats and artificial salt ponds in southern San Francisco Bay provided sufficient resources for large wintering populations of Western Sandpipers.  相似文献

Data are provided on the carrying capacity and potential production for sustainable human use of white-tailed deer ( Odocoileus virginianus ) and collared peccary ( Pecari tajacu ) in a protected tropical dry forest at Chamela on the Pacific coast of Mexico. In this paper, the carrying capacity was defined as the equilibrium density plus the number of animals removed by predators. The equilibrium point was estimated from the density dependent relationship between the finite population growth rate and the current density according to a logistic model. Annual density was estimated using the line transect method. Carrying capacity estimates were 16.5 to 17.2 deer/km2 and 9.3–9.5 peccaries/km2, representing a combined biomass of 841–874 kg/km2. A potential production for human use of 2.1 deer/km2 and 4.4 peccaries/km2 was estimated employing the model of Robinson and Redford (1991) . The data suggest that, in the protected tropical dry forest of Chamela, the density and biomass of wild ungulates can maintain a similar or greater density and biomass than other Neotropical forests. To obtain an accurate estimation of the maximum sustainable yield ( MSY ), it is necessary to consider predation. From a management point of view, it is important to consider that carrying capacity varies as a function of the rainfall pattern.  相似文献

Between June 1992 and July 1994, two female leopards and one male were radio-tracked. Regular locations of the leopards, the use of a phototrap, and spoor data, provided the first detailed ecological data about this elusive felid in tropical rainforest habitat. The home range of the male was 86 km2, those of the two females were 29 km2 and 22 km2, respectively. One female's home range was fully included within that of the male. Home ranges of neighbouring residents were not exclusive. Population density is estimated at one leopard per 9-14 km2. Intraspecific interactions were rare and predominantly involved mating. The large size of the home ranges and a relatively high population density imply large overlap between adjacent resident leopards' ranges. Differences in the leopard's land tenure system between the rainforest and the savanna are discussed. Doubt is cast on the validity of the often-quoted estimate of one leopard per 1 km2 in tropical rainforest habitat.  相似文献

By studying the responses of different species to urbanization, it is possible to understand the impact of this type of habitat modification and to explore, more generally, the link between variations in the environment and changes in behaviour. We radio collared 17 badgers Meles meles from six social groups in a 1 km2 urban study area in Brighton, UK, where local badger population density was high, and collected data on their ranging behaviour between 2005 and 2007. We aimed to determine how badgers adapt their behaviour to an urban environment and to assess the generality of previously reported differences in the ranging and territorial behaviour of urban and rural badgers. Analysis of habitat preferences and movement patterns suggested that garden habitat was principally used for foraging, while scrub and allotment habitats were important in allowing animals to travel from one part of their range to another. Group and individual home ranges were the smallest so far recorded for badgers (mean 100% minimum convex polygons=9.26 and 4.91 ha, respectively). Individual range size was negatively correlated with the availability of garden habitat, suggesting that the rich food resources provided by gardens enabled ranges to be small. Group ranges were mostly non-contiguous and there was no evidence of territorial scent marking; rather, activity was mainly restricted to areas in the vicinity of main setts. It is clear that badgers can adapt successfully to urban habitats and that this process affects various aspects of their behaviour. However, our high-density population of urban badgers displayed patterns of behaviour that differed not only from those of typical rural badgers, but also in some respects from those of a previously studied low-density urban population. We conclude that generalizations about the effects of urbanization must be made with caution.  相似文献

A modified strip census of basking ringed seals in the Bothnian Bay was carried out during the last week of April and the first week of May 1988. Of the total ice covered area, 23174 km2, 3236 km2 (14%) was covered by the transects. The mean density in the area was 0.101 ringed seals km-2, with substantial regional and local variation. Highest densities were found in the compact drift ice area. The estimated total population of ringed seals on the ice was 2093 in the Bothnian Bay proper and 248 in the North Quark. The 95% confidence limits of the estimates are ±24%.  相似文献

Data on the ecology of leopards ( Panthera pardus ) from north-eastern Namibia are presented and discussed in terms of the possible costs and benefits of solitary behaviour. In an area of low leopard density, where individuals lived alone, both males and females occupied large home ranges,(♂= 210-1164km2, ♀= 183-194km2). Despite resource and reproductive advantages in maintaining exclusive ranges, the degree of range overlap both between and within sexes was substantial. Average overlap between males was 46% and between females 35%. The cost of dispersal appeared high as all three marked sub-adults died, and most recorded mortalities were of sub-adults. Females with dependent young showed a significant increase in per capita food intake compared to single females and males. Higher foraging success by females with cubs was revealed through two energy expenditure parameters (kg/km travelled/day and kg/hunt/day). Differential food intake between females with cubs, single females and males can be explained partly by differences in day ranges, body size and costs of parental care. Females shared 27% of their food with cubs and the costs of sharing food does not appear as high as previously suggested. Inter-specific competition over food and the defence of carcasses is suggested as an important cost to group living. Leopard kills were visited by other large carnivores (12%) but food loss was minimal (2%). Leopards successfully avoided conflict with inter-specific competitors by dragging and hiding kills in thick vegetation. We argue that solitary and secretive behaviour enables leopards to avoid the costs of defending carcasses against larger and gregarious carnivores.  相似文献

ABSTRACT.   Anecdotal evidence suggests that Burrowing Owls have declined in the state of Washington. We examined the status of these owls in agricultural and urban habitats to better understand the underlying causes of these declines. Nest density was higher in the area dominated by agriculture (0.67 nests/km2) than in the urban area (0.28 nests/km2), and re-use of nest burrows was more common in the agricultural area. We found no difference in mean clutch size between the two areas, but nesting success was higher in the agricultural area. The mean number of fledglings per nesting attempt was higher in the agricultural area (2.02 vs. 1.47), but we found no difference between the two areas in the mean number of fledglings per successful nest (3.2 vs. 3.1). Both natal recruitment (4% vs. 8%) and annual return rate of adults (30% vs. 39%) were lower in the agricultural area than in the urban area, suggesting that the owl population in the agricultural area may not be stable and may be a "sink" population. Due to high burrow fidelity from year to year, and the tendency of some owls in Washington to overwinter, we recommend that legal protection of nest burrows be extended to the nonbreeding season.  相似文献

This paper presents observations of Houbara Bustard Chlamydotis undulata undulata home-range, in the semi-desert steppe of eastern Morocco. Home-ranges were calculated from radiotagged birds using the fixed kernel method (LSCV). The mean annual home-range of males (17 km2) was smaller than that of females (146 km2; P  < 0.001). The majority of male home-ranges had a unimodal distribution (86%), whereas 67% of female home-ranges were multimodal. Consequently, the amplitude of female movements was larger (mean: 44 km/13 km; P  < 0.002). In spring, male home-ranges decreased in size around display sites (8 km2) and many of them overlapped considerably. Display sites show an aggregative distribution ( P <  0.001) and a single female reproductive range may contain the display sites of several males. The data fulfil the definition of an exploded lek social structure. In our study, C. u. undulata appears to be sedentary with relatively limited home-ranges. Successive years of fidelity to home-ranges indicate that adults are not nomadic.  相似文献
